WebNov 9, 2024 · Hemodynamic benefit — CRT is useful to restore intra- and interventricular synchrony when ventricular contraction is dyssynchronous due to intrinsic conduction disease (typically manifest as a broad QRS complex, often with left bundle branch block), or ventricular pacing. WebMar 8, 2024 · Symptoms. Signs and symptoms of Charcot-Marie-Tooth disease may include: Weakness in your legs, ankles and feet. Loss of muscle bulk in your legs and feet. High foot arches. Curled toes (hammertoes) Decreased ability to run.
